Job Role

Project governance (80%):
Primarily working with our internal team and Head of Delivery to monitor, progress and support on day-to-day project control.

Portfolio data management and control.
Maintenance and control of a portfolio tool with at least 50 projects.
Continuous improvement of internal tools and trackers.

Daily high-level portfolio reviews and engagement with relevent PMs and team members.
Template and document repository management.
Document review management.
Portfolio reporting management.
Delivery board coordination and support.
Forecasting support (resource and wider portfolio schedule).
Project record keeping, reporting and governance support.
Client communications in the form of progress updates, planning and date negotiation.
Internal stakeholder and team communications.
Vendor management and communications.
Collating and holding post project reviews.
Admin and general support for the Head of Delivery and wider team members.

Delivery strategy support (20%):

Supporting the Head of Delivery with implementation of a Delivery Department Strategy.
Ownership (supported) of some elements of a department and business improvement strategy.

Essential skills and experience

Excellent Excel and data management skills (CSV extracts, pivot tables etc).
Strong and demonstratable MS Office skills, specifically Word, PowerPoint.
Experience of maintaining project plans, project resource management and RAIDs.
Experience in any industry planning tool - MS Project, Planner, Asana, Monday etc.
Previous experience in a similar role.
Strong SharePoint and/or MS flow skills would be highly regarded.
